Carnegie Mellon University Launches Fund to Accelerate Engineering Education in Africa

KIGALI, Rwanda, Dec. 16, 2014 /PRNewswire/ — Carnegie Mellon University (CMU) in Rwanda accelerates its capacity to educate and empower students with the establishment of the Innovators Forward Fellowship Fund. In 2012, Carnegie Mellon became the first American research institution to offer graduate engineering degree programs in Africa. CMU in Rwanda's audacious goal to transform […]
